Gucci Sunglasses – Things You Should Check To Ensure You’re Buying The Authentic Pair

Aside from checking the price and the imprints where it’s been made, also check the packaging. Sunglasses from Gucci usually come with a gold box typically containing a brown cloth and a certificate of authenticity. Sometimes, in lieu of the gold box, genuine Gucci sunglasses will come with a black case. If you’re looking to buy a pair with acetate frames, there should be an instruction on how to adjust the frame.

On the side of the frames, you should see the model number, colour code, and size of the sunglasses. On the stems, the initials CE should be visible as this indicates the item has met the requirements set by European Directives.
